The Graciano from VIÑA ZORZAL offers a glimpse into the versatility of this lesser-known Spanish grape. With its black cherry, blackberry, plum, violet, pepper, clove, licorice, and dried herb profile, it's perfect for those who appreciate wines with structure and depth. While the origin is unknown, Graciano’s reputation in Rioja suggests a wine that can add freshness and complexity to blends, making this an intriguing choice for wine enthusiasts looking to explore beyond the familiar varietals.
